Output 80782514d9e78774bfcf4dc23010e96b4a1bb8f7341d50adaf229f635af6a426:1

value
18382256
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e7068f586d1b1cae02e1ddd78ee8973b4346f14 OP_EQUALVERIFY OP_CHECKSIG
address
1QCMJ7HfzyCohMt9WFXbTqcWiXeUWCmbPY
transaction
80782514d9e78774bfcf4dc23010e96b4a1bb8f7341d50adaf229f635af6a426
confirmations
302390
spent
true